Abstract

Outsourcing is beneficial for enterprises to integrate production factors, strengthen core forces and realize value chain appreciation. Based on the data of 42 agricultural listed companies from 2,015 to 2,019, the outsourcing level of agricultural enterprises was measured, and the influencing factors of agricultural enterprise outsourcing were analyzed. The results show that the level of outsourcing of agricultural enterprises in 2015 to 2,019 showed a slow downward trend, the outsourcing level of agricultural enterprises has policy continuity, and the outsourcing level of the current period is affected by the outsourcing level of the previous period; the larger the market scale, the higher the proportion of business outsourcing; and the transaction costs significantly inhibit the outsourcing decision of agricultural enterprises. Finally, the paper puts forward the policy suggestions to promote the healthy development of the agricultural outsourcing market.

Introduction

With the rapid development of information technology and the intensification of market competition, it has become an important mode of production, operation and management for enterprises to control the value chain link that can generate core competence internally and to subcontract non strategic operations. Qiu Tongwei (2,018)[6] based on the classic division of labor theory, discussed the complete replacement of self-sufficiency and outsourcing services, the relevance of partial replacement and complete complement, and the impact on the vertical division of labor in agriculture; Sun Dingqiang, Misgina Asmelas, Lu Yutong, et al (2,018)[7], from the perspective of operation quality supervision and risk preference of farmers, considered that the significant degree of risk preference and operation quality supervision of farmers affected the demand for outsourcing services in different production links of farmers to a certain extent.In the research similar to the research topic in this paper, Chen Mei and Maoning (2,015)[8] based on the transaction cost theory and option transaction governance theory, discussed the comprehensive impact of the uncertainty of the counterparty's opportunistic behavior and the uncertainty of the objective environment on the selection of strategic raw material investment governance model, and believed that for China's dairy enterprises, the close relationship governance model (such as cooperatives and wars)Strategic alliance) is a better management model for raw milk investment. The contributions of this paper mainly include: (1) measuring the outsourcing level of agricultural listed companies from 2,015 to 2,019, and comparing the differences between the outsourcing levels of different sub sectors; (2) analyzing the impact of corporate characteristics on the outsourcing level, identifying the main factors affecting the outsourcing decisions of agricultural sub sectors
